4 Beds 3 Baths Bon Air SubDv. 33609 Zip Code
Welcome to 3704 W Platt Street in Tampa 33609, located in the highly sought-after Grady Coleman Plant High School district. This South Tampa home offers a rare and flexible layout with 4 bedrooms and 3 bathrooms, including two primary suites—each with an en-suite bathroom—an uncommon find for the area and price point. Inside, enjoy original hardwood floors and a spacious 20x20 living area with vaulted 10-foot ceilings, creating an open, airy feel with great natural light. The updated kitchen features quartz countertops, stainless steel appliances, and a glass backsplash, and it opens directly into the main living space—making the layout feel connected and functional for everyday living and entertaining. In addition, the home offers another separate living room, providing extra flexibility for a secondary lounge, media room, home office setup, or hobby space. All bathrooms have been tastefully updated with clean, modern finishes, while crown molding and craftsman-style trim around door frames and windows preserve the home’s character. Major improvements include a newer roof (2017), A/C (2020), and water heater (2025). Outdoor space is another highlight with room for a pool, plus two detached sheds already equipped with both 110V and 220V power, offering excellent flexibility for storage, a workshop, hobbies, or additional functional space. Located in Flood Zone X with no history of flooding, this home offers added peace of mind for buyers. The location is hard to beat—approximately 3.5 miles to Tampa International Airport, 3 miles to Downtown Tampa, 2.5 miles to Hyde Park Village, 1.25 miles to SoHo, 3.6 miles to MacDill Air Force Base, and convenient access to Midtown Tampa. You’re also about 15 miles to Downtown St. Pete and 20 miles to Florida’s Gulf beaches.
